Abstract
Vehicular communications is receiving an increased interest by the research community both from industry and academia. These technologies known as Vehicular Ad hoc Networks (VANET) include vehicle-to-infrastructure (V2I), and vehicle-to-vehicle (V2V) communications and can be based on various communications technologies. This special issue on Vehicular Networking Protocols technologies highlights new trends on networking protocols and their issues, further focusing on the Medium Access Control (MAC) layer and Physical (PHY) layer challenges. It also underlines on algorithms and protocols for data aggregation and group-based networking in vehicular networks.
